THE PREDICTION

World number 26 Victoria Azarenka can count just one clay-court trophy amidst her illustrious career total of 21 WTA titles but she remains a constant threat at this level with a remarkable eight Masters crowns. The 34-year-old conceded just four games to fellow veteran Tatjana Maria on Thursday but she will face a tougher test against Spanish number one Sara Sorribes Tormo, who stunned Elina Svitolina in the second round to garner some attention from home crowds in Madrid.

World number 55 Sorribes Tormo came within a hair’s breadth of reaching the quarter-finals of Roland-Garros last summer, losing a marathon three-setter to Beatriz Haddad-Maia, but a lack of consistency since makes this so far spotless run in Madrid something of a surprise. It is also surprising to find that these two tour stalwarts have yet to meet on tour but it promises to be an entertaining clash between two players who are more than happy to dig in a trade baseline shots. Azarenka’s recent form suggests she has enough to edge through but home advantage, and more affinity with clay, favours Sorribes Tormo.
